| Xflow wrote: | | yer i know reson i asked is im comming down in late feb to see family and ill be carrying a trailer |
we have done a E series IRS conversion in house a few years back, it isnt that hard to do. took us 2 days and what a difference it made to the car.
complete irs is $1650 . you will also need the plates fro, the rear rails (i will include these) rear plates for struts (included) and you will need to get a handbrake cable made and do some minor brake line mods.
you will also need to use a IRS exhaust. |
